The Good
- Self-Exclusion Program: Gamblits offers a robust self-exclusion option, allowing players to voluntarily suspend their accounts for periods ranging from six months to five years. This initiative is crucial in empowering players to take control of their gambling habits.
- Deposit Limits: Players can set daily, weekly, or monthly deposit limits, thereby managing their spending effectively. This feature is essential for high-stakes players who may find it challenging to maintain control over larger sums.
- Access to Resources: The casino provides links to organisations such as GamCare and BeGambleAware, offering support and guidance for those who may need assistance. Such resources are invaluable in promoting awareness of gambling-related issues.
- In-Game Alerts: Players receive reminders about their gaming time and spending, which helps in fostering a mindful approach to gambling. This initiative is particularly beneficial for those engaged in high-rolling activities.
The Bad
- Wagering Requirements: While Gamblits has implemented responsible gambling measures, their promotional offers often come with high wagering requirements (up to 35x on bonuses). This can encourage players to gamble more than they intended in an effort to meet these criteria.
- Limited Withdrawal Options: High-rollers may find the withdrawal limits restrictive, particularly when large sums are involved. This could lead to frustration and impulse decisions, undermining the responsible gaming ethos.
The Ugly
- Insufficient Monitoring: Although Gamblits has several responsible gambling initiatives, the lack of proactive monitoring could potentially allow high-risk players to continue gambling excessively. An automated system that tracks player behaviour could enhance the effectiveness of their measures.
- Ambiguous Messaging: Some promotional materials may lack clarity regarding the risks associated with gambling, which could mislead players about the nature of high-stakes gaming. Clear and prominent warnings are essential for high-rollers.
| Feature | Gamblits Casino | Industry Average |
|---|---|---|
| Self-Exclusion Options | 6 months – 5 years | 6 months – 3 years |
| Deposit Limits | Customisable | Standard Limits |
| Wagering Requirements | 35x | 30x |
| Withdrawal Limits | £5,000/week | £10,000/week |
